City College-Gainesville (referred to as City College-Gainesville) is a Private, 4 years school located in Gainesville, FL. It is classified as Baccalaureate/Associate's College school by Carnegie Classification and its highest level of offering is Bachelor's degree. The 2020 tuition & fees at City College-Gainesville is $14,355. The school has a total enrollment of 159 and student to faculty ratio is 7.14% (14 to 1).

The undergraduate tuition & fees at City College-Gainesville is $14,355 for academic year 2019-2020. City College-Gainesville offers the alternative tuition plans. 99% of enrolled students have received grants and/or scholarships and the average amount of received financial aid is $6,587 (exclude student loans).

The acceptance rate at City College-Gainesville is 83% and the admission yield (also known as enrollment rate) is 100%.
City College-Gainesville accepts credit for life experiences, advanced placement(AP) credits.

City College-Gainesville offers the distance learning courses, but students may be required to attend/visit regular classes to complete their degree/programs. City College-Gainesville offers weekend/evening college program. On City College-Gainesville campus, remedial services, academic/career services, employment services for students, placement services for completers are provided for their students.
